Dogg Pound is on the move....
The Dogg Pound will no longer be on WGBB 1240AM, the move is to widen the audience and broadcast the show with no ones incompetence affecting the outcome of the show on the air. We are looking at a number of outlets that will air the Dogg Pound in a more modern format. Unfortunately in this industry you learn who can and who cannot provide the set-up needed to run a high quality show. At this time, we are scheduled to be back on the air in January 2010. We will update the site as the days get closer to our return to the air. New promos, new imaging, and guests have already been arranged for the new show so it will be a major event when the Dogg Pound comes back.....

Dogg Pound Episode 9-13-09

Latest Dogg Pound Episode dives into Week One of the NFL as Moose and Dock get into it over the Jets impressive victory over the Texans and the Giants lackluster showing against the Redskins. Also a heated debate enrages at the end of the show over whether or not David Tyree's play in the Super Bowl was a phenominal play or just lucky.
